Introduction
Earth, Ocean, and Atmospheric Sciences (EOAS) provides fundamental knowledge that builds up our scientific realization and understanding of the earth system and changing trends. EOAS focuses on interdisciplinary and cross-disciplinary studies of interactions among ocean, atmosphere, and land in the earth system for the regional sustainable environment and climate change. It covers the multidisciplinary study of physical, biogeochemical, earth surface science, and hydrology in the watershed and river-basin for the coupled systems of land-sea, air-sea, air-land, and land-sea-atmosphere interactions.
The Doctor of Philosophy (PhD) Programme in Earth, Ocean, and Atmospheric Sciences aims to provide rigorous training and research in EOAS that prepare students to face challenges of the changing earth system and the sustainable environment under changing climate on both regional and global scales.
A candidate for a PhD degree is expected to demonstrate mastery of knowledge in the chosen discipline and to synthesize and create new knowledge, making an original and substantial contribution to the discipline.

Learning outcomes
On successful completion of the PhD programme, graduates will be able to:
- Identify and define the complex ideas and concepts of the interdisciplinary Earth, Ocean and Atmospheric System (EOAS);
- Recognize the power of abstraction and generalization and carry out original research in EOAS with sound independent judgment;
- Apply the rigorous, analytical, highly numerical approach to analyze and solve problems of the earth system using the combined knowledge of EOAS;
- Transform effectively fundamental research insights into the earth and environmental science practice in relevant academic and engineering fields; and
- Exercise independent and critical communication skills to problems using the correct terminology and principle in the respective disciplines and their integrations in EOAS.
